and Featured Artwork:Playa Vik will feature extensive art from the owners collection of leading international and Uruguayan artists. Art and design are central to the interior spaces and will be featured throughout.
The Playa will boast works from James Turrell, Zaha Hadid, Anselm Kiefer and Pablo Atchugarry, among many others.
Environmental measures: The project has been designed to maximize the use of nature to heat, cool, ventilate and irrigate. The design has focused on minimizing the need for energy use. The owners are working to reduce energy use at Playa Vik through the extensive use of innovative solar technologies, intelligent energy efficiency systems, as well as collecting and recycling water. All heating is done by radiant heat generated by solar tubes. Fireplaces will also provide additional heat and ambiance when needed. Fresh organic vegetables, eggs, meats and fish will be provided from Estancia Vik.
Services & Amenities: Guests of Playa Vik will enjoy a cantilevered pool extending out from the property's Patagonian ebony terrace and overlooking the beach below. Seventy-five feet long, the Uruguayan Black Absolute Nero granite pool also features a celestial map of the southern hemisphere created by small optic light points set within the pool floor. In addition to the spectacular pool and terrace area, guests are invited to enjoy the spa and the natural wonders of Jose Ignacio's beaches and vibrant life. Guests of Playa Vik are also welcome to visit Estancia Vik, which is accessible by horseback, bicycle, or motorized vehicles. Designed by Uruguayan architect Marcelo Daglio, Estancia Vik offers guests a 3 rustic romantic art filled retreat complete with a game room, pool and spa, private polo grounds with horses, a wine cellar and a traditional Uruguayan barbeque and 1500 hectares or 4,000 acres of stunning nature.
Accessibility: Playa Vik is accessible via the Punta del Este airport, which is serviceable by daily flights from airports in Argentina and Brazil. Punta del Este is an international airport that accommodates private jets 24 hours a day. Jose Ignacio is a thirty-minute drive along the coast. Alternatively, guests may fly to the capital city of Montevideo one and a half hours away. Playa Vik is located 8 km or 5.6 miles from Estancia Vik.
The avant-garde beachfront retreat features a central "sculpture" building which is the heart of the compound boasting an important collection of international and contemporary Uruguayan art throughout. The building's fifty-five foot inclined façade features a vast sliding wall of glass allowing guests to enjoy the majestic views of Jose Ignacio's vibrant coastline.
The entrance to the sculpture building is a two story curved and inclined glass façade with a monumental sculpted bronze door created by internationally celebrated Uruguayan artist Pablo Atchugarry as a modern interpretation of Ghiberti's legendary doors at Florence's Baptistery. The lateral walls and roof of the building are made of double curved titanium panels and rich Patagonian ebony floors are found throughout the expansive indoor and outdoor spaces, blurring the line between interior and exterior as they extend from the living room to the pool terrace. The sculpture includes expansive communal living and dining spaces, a library, three bedroom suites and an Italian designed kitchen by Strato Cucine.
Playa Vik's main house is flanked by six small houses or casas, three of which house three bedrooms, a living room and private gardens or terraces for all of the suites. Two consist of two bedrooms, living room, and two private gardens. One consists of two bedrooms each with a private garden. Each casa has a distinctly unique design and art filled interiors. These casas once again blend the interior and exterior as fully retractable windows lead out to these unique private gardens. Dividing the casitas are 2 large bouganillas that reach for the living roof of very colorful rayitos del sol which cover and sweep across the undulating earth roofscapes of the casa pavilion, creating a striking panorama of natural color.
The area under the casas has been carved out to create additional space which holds the 40-foot long wine cellar, a playroom, gym and small spa featuring two treatment rooms. The space also includes an indoor dining room featuring large glass windows overlooking Playa Mansa and the outdoor barbeque. The outdoor terrace is situated just next to the beach; the epitome of Uruguayan casual dining, the barbeque area can accommodate two to sixty guests.
